Czech Migration and Integration Policies in the Persective of Mongolian Migration
Jelínková, Marie ; Čabanová, Bohumila (advisor) ; Drbohlav, Dušan (referee) ; Muhič Dizdarevič, Selma (referee)
In the period between the years 2006 and 2008, a significant increase in the migration of Mongolians to the Czech Republic could be seen. The Mongolians came to the Czech Republic mainly through formal and informal intermediary agencies and most of them worked as unskilled labor. With a few exceptions, they originally arrived to the CR with work and residence permits, yet a large part of them lost their permits during their first two years of stay. Even those who managed to live and work in the CR legally faced frequent violations of their rights. The research on Mongolian migration presented in this doctoral thesis was carried out as a case study. By looking at this specific problem area, fundamental problems posed for Mongolian migrants by the set-up of the Czech migration and integration policies could be analyzed. This work does not address these policies only and the ways they are set up, but also the manner of implementation and the specific impact of these policies on the life of the monitored migrants. It shows that major problems in the way migration policy is set up and regulated are encountered already by the visa applicants still in Mongolia. Multiculture Education in Czech Basic Schools
Pařízková, Petra ; Dobiášová, Karolína (advisor) ; Jelínková, Marie (referee)
Czech society's attitudes to minorities are relatively negative or xenophobic. Due to globalization is the number of immigrants in our society permanently rising and that's why it's necessary to prepare next generations, via multicultural education, to living in plural society and to respecting different ways of life. That's why I deal with the question, how multicultural education works in practice in my diploma thesis. The aim is trough qualitative research (document analysis and case study) find out activities of state, non-governmental sector and teachers and possible shortcomings in multicultural education. Another aim is to explore results of multicultural education that means knowledge of students and whether the number of minorities in school could affect multicultural education. This hypothesis wasn't validated and the research exposed that different number of minorities in school doesn't affect the education. However, what could negatively affect multicultural education are medium, unsuitable educational materials, unsatisfactory training of teachers and control of multicultural education in practice, causing that students are quite good informed on the one hand, nevertheless they got negative attitudes to minorities on the other hand.
Failure of Integration Policies in Europe: a Multi-case Study
Afanasjeva, Olga ; Nekola, Martin (advisor) ; Jelínková, Marie (referee)
The main objective of the graduation thesis "Failure of Integration Policies in Europe: a Multi-case Study" is to understand the essence of conflicts and problems, which occur during the migrant integration process in European countries, and identify their common ground. The thesis offers an analysis of possible interpretations of cultural and value contexts, together with interpretations of multiculturalism and other main integration models, which led to creation and implementation of different policies. Discourse analysis is the crucial research method of the thesis. The core of the thesis is represented by case studies, each of them reflecting certain social problems. The final part of the thesis brings the problems together and aims to reveal the connection between them, the integration policies and the context in which the policies were created. Illegal foreigners' employment in the Czech Republic
Trousilová, Jana ; Geissler, Hana (advisor) ; Jelínková, Marie (referee)
The thesis deals with the illegal employment of the third countries' foreigners in the Czech Republic. Since foreign labor migration is a subject set by the legislation, the thesis introduces the development of labor migration in the setting of policy and foreign employment in terms of institutional and legal framework. Another part is based on interviews I conducted with employers, strangers, staff offices and experts. Due to the persistent illegal labor supply and demand, I focused on the motives that lead employers and foreigners to apply that kind of illegal employment. Themes, however, cause a number of consequences, so I focused on the consequences that affect not only migrants themselves but also the state.The next part of my thesis deals with the individual groups of respondents. I focused on setting the current employment system and on the labor market conditions from the sight of addressed respondents. In conclusion, I point out the possible solutions to the mentioned problems in order to reduce the illegal employment of foreigners.

Asylum Policy in the Czech Republic in perspective of the Common European Asylum System
Kotalová, Petra ; Jelínková, Marie (advisor) ; Dobiášová, Karolína (referee)
The diploma thesis entitled "Asylum policy of the Czech Republic in perspective of the Common European Asylum System" describes and analyses the contemporary asylum policy from the national point of view as well as from the European. The represented asylum legislation of the Czech Republic and its application is set into the context of the Common European Asylum System. The thesis discusses the position of applicants for international protection. They apply for this status either immediately after crossing the border or after expiration of their residence permit. This thesis concerns legal or illegal entry or residence as well as the whole procedure described. This is initiated by the application for international protection, it continues over search of the persons, interviews and asylum reception centre and it leads to the final decision by eventually granting international protection status. The authoress also tries to define practical aspects of the international protection seekers staying in the asylum centres. This paper is also focused on other possibilities of unsuccessful applicants above all it means voluntary repatriation.
Comparative analysis of chosen aspects of Czech and French immigration policy
Slavíková, Hana ; Jelínková, Marie (advisor) ; Novotný, Vilém (referee)
The diploma thesis deals with a comparison of selected areas of Czech and French immigration policy, focusing on a comparison of an environment in which the policies are made up and terms of employment and family immigration for third country citizens coming to these countries. Comparison of environment was based on a role of European Union immigration policy, specific conditions of countries' experiences with immigration and political/social approach to this issue. Conditions for work and family immigration focuses on conditions for employment, enterpreneurship and family reunification in compared countries. A section in this part is also devoted to comparison of restrictive and integration measures which are commonly associated with these analyzed purposes of immigration.
The problem of illegal employment of foreigners in the Czech Republic
Brázová, Věra - Karin ; Jelínková, Marie (advisor) ; Frič, Pavol (referee)
The diploma thesis called "The problem o f illegal employment o f foreigners in the Czech Republic" understands the illegal employment of foreigners as a pressing and socially undesirable phenomenon which has many negative effects for the state as well as for the migrants and - in a broader sense - for the society as such. At the same time, the problem is seen as a very complex one. It is, therefore, the aim of the thesis to analyze this problem, structure it and, in this way, make it possible to handle the problem with the help of publicpolicy measures. For this purpose, the thesis follows four subsequent steps towards delimiting a problem - starting from structuration, through problem definition and modelling, to final problem formulation. The biggest attention is given to the first step of structuration, as it is understood to be the basic and - at the same time - the most important of the four steps.
